Before diving into the game, pick your nation’s flag from the main menu—this choice determines your team’s identity. In the same menu, you’ll lock in your overall strategy, a critical choice that defines your squad’s starting positions on the field. Every action hinges on mouse control: drag to aim your strikes, adjust the pullback distance to set power, and release to launch the ball. Precision matters—before executing a move, analyze angles, rebounds, and potential chain reactions, not just for your immediate shot but also how it might set up future plays. You’ll take turns with your opponent, creating a tense back-and-forth rhythm where anticipation and adaptability separate casual players from strategic masters. This turn-based structure transforms each strike into a high-stakes chess match, rewarding calculated risks and clever positioning over reckless power.
